     Like humans, vegetables are also important for the optimum health of dogs. What your dog eats has a direct relationship with your dog's holistic well 朾eing and total lifespan. Vegetables are excellent source of important vitamins and minerals which are required for the various biological processes of the body. More importantly, vegetables are also great source of antioxidants and fiber. Antioxidants are important in preventing damage to cellular membranes. Fiber will also promote the health of the gastrointestinal system. It serves as an additional bulk to the feces thus promoting regular defecation. In this way, constipation is prevented. In general, a greener diet for you pets can promote longer and more quality life.
